How to Cook Filet Mignon
Recipe type: Main
Cook time:
Total time:
- beef filets about 2 inches thick
- oil
- salt
- other seasoning if desired
- Preheat the oven to 400 degrees.
- Cover the bottom of a skillet with a little oil and heat on medium high heat. I used my electric skillet for this because it heats more evenly.
- Sprinkle the filets with salt and any seasoning you desire to use. Place the filets in the skillet. It should be hot enough that the filets sizzle.
- Cook them for 3 minutes, turn them, and cook for another 3 minutes. They should be nicely browned.
- Put the filets in a baking pan, such as a broiler pan covered with foil for easy clean up.
- Bake the filets in the oven for about 15 – 20 minutes, until they reach your desired internal temperature.
- Let them sit for about 10 minutes before serving.
